Question: What are the key features of PIC18LF44K22-E/MV?
Answer: The PIC18LF44K22-E/MV features 16KB flash program memory, 768 bytes of RAM, and 256 bytes of EEPROM data memory.
Question: How many I/O pins does the PIC18LF44K22-E/MV have?
Answer: It has 34 I/O pins.
Question: What is the operating voltage range for PIC18LF44K22-E/MV?
Answer: The operating voltage range is 1.8V to 5.5V.
Question: Can the PIC18LF44K22-E/MV be used in battery-powered applications?
Answer: Yes, it can operate at low voltages, making it suitable for battery-powered applications.
Question: Does the PIC18LF44K22-E/MV support communication protocols like SPI and I2C?
Answer: Yes, it supports SPI, I2C, and UART communication protocols.
Question: What development tools are available for programming the PIC18LF44K22-E/MV?
Answer: Development tools such as MPLAB X IDE and PICkit programmers can be used for programming.
Question: Is the PIC18LF44K22-E/MV suitable for motor control applications?
Answer: Yes, it has features that make it suitable for motor control applications, including PWM modules and analog-to-digital converters.
Question: Can the PIC18LF44K22-E/MV be used in temperature sensing applications?
Answer: Yes, it has analog-to-digital converters that can be used for temperature sensing.
Question: What is the maximum clock frequency supported by PIC18LF44K22-E/MV?
Answer: It supports a maximum clock frequency of 64 MHz.
Question: Are there any low-power modes available for the PIC18LF44K22-E/MV?
Answer: Yes, it has multiple low-power modes, including Sleep, Idle, and Doze modes for power optimization.
